Hiring an immigration lawyer involves several variables that shift the final cost. The complexity of your case is the primary factor; for instance, a straightforward visa application usually costs less than defending against deportation or handling a multi-step residency process. Expenses also fluctuate based on the volume of documentation required and whether there are past legal complications or criminal history involved. Immigration lawyers in Frisco help clients navigate the often-complex U.S. immigration laws and procedures. They assist with visa applications, green card processes, asylum claims, and citizenship applications. It's crucial to be completely honest with your immigration attorney in Frisco about every detail of your case. Withholding any information, no matter how minor it seems, can have serious negative consequences. Your attorney is bound by attorney-client privilege and needs the full picture to represent you effectively in Frisco.
